Suresnes–Mont-Valérien is a French railway station on the line from Paris-Saint-Lazare to Versailles-Rive-Droite, located in the territory of the commune of Suresnes, in the Hauts-de-Seine department, in the Île-de-France region. It notably serves the Foch Hospital, located opposite. The station opened in 1840, is today a station of the Société nationale des chemins de fer français (SNCF) served by the trains of line L of the Transilien as well as those of line U.
